distortion Meaning and Definition
1. n. the mistake of misrepresenting the facts
2. n. the act of distorting something so it seems to mean something it was not intended to mean
3. n. a change for the worse
4. n. an optical phenomenon resulting from the failure of a lens or mirror to produce a good image
5. n. a change (usually undesired) in the waveform of an acoustic or analog electrical signal; the difference between two measurements of a signal (as between the input and output signal)
6. n. a shape resulting from distortion
Distortion is the alteration of the original shape (or other characteristic) of something, such as an object, image, sound or waveform.
